Understanding HID Lights
HID lights are a type of electric light that produces light by creating an electric arc between two electrodes housed inside a transparent or translucent bulb. This process generates a high-intensity light output, making HID lights significantly brighter than traditional incandescent bulbs. The versatility and efficiency of HID lights have made them a popular choice in various settings, from automotive applications to large-scale commercial lighting. Their ability to produce a powerful beam of light while consuming less energy compared to incandescent options contributes to their widespread adoption in modern lighting solutions.
Types of HID Lights
There are several types of HID lights, each designed for specific applications. The most common types include Metal Halide, High Pressure Sodium, and Mercury Vapor lights. Understanding the differences among these types is essential for contractors when recommending solutions to clients. Each type has unique characteristics that cater to different lighting needs, making it crucial for professionals to match the right light to the right environment.
Metal Halide lights are known for their excellent color rendering and are often used in sports arenas and retail spaces. Their ability to illuminate colors accurately makes them ideal for environments where visual clarity is paramount. High Pressure Sodium lights, on the other hand, are favored for their energy efficiency and longevity, making them ideal for street lighting and outdoor applications. Their warm, yellowish glow is not only effective for illuminating roads but also helps in reducing light pollution. Mercury Vapor lights, while less common today, still find use in certain industrial settings due to their durability and high output. These lights can withstand harsh conditions, making them suitable for factories and warehouses where reliability is essential.
How HID Lights Work
The operation of HID lights begins with an electric current passing through the gas within the bulb. This current ionizes the gas, creating a plasma that emits light. The composition of the gas varies depending on the type of HID light, influencing the color and intensity of the emitted light. For instance, Metal Halide lights produce a white light with a high color rendering index, which is particularly beneficial in environments where accurate color perception is necessary, such as art galleries or photography studios. Meanwhile, High Pressure Sodium lights emit a warmer, yellowish hue that is not only energy-efficient but also enhances visibility in foggy or rainy conditions, making them a favorite for outdoor street lighting.
Contractors must also consider the ballast, a crucial component that regulates the current and voltage supplied to the lamp. Different types of ballasts are available, including magnetic and electronic, each with its advantages and disadvantages. Magnetic ballasts are often more robust and can be more cost-effective for certain applications, while electronic ballasts provide better energy efficiency and can extend the lifespan of the HID lamps. Selecting the appropriate ballast is vital for ensuring optimal performance and longevity of the HID lights. The Advantages of HID Lights
HID lights offer numerous advantages that make them an attractive option for lighting contractors and their clients. From energy efficiency to long lifespan, these benefits contribute to the growing popularity of HID lighting solutions.
Energy Efficiency
One of the standout features of HID lights is their energy efficiency. Compared to traditional incandescent bulbs, HID lights produce significantly more lumens per watt, translating to lower energy consumption for the same amount of light output. This efficiency not only reduces electricity bills for clients but also contributes to a more sustainable lighting solution.
For contractors, promoting energy-efficient lighting options can enhance their reputation and appeal to environmentally conscious clients. As energy costs continue to rise, the demand for efficient lighting solutions like HID lights is likely to grow, making it a strategic choice for contractors.
Long Lifespan
Another significant advantage of HID lights is their long lifespan. Typically, HID lamps can last anywhere from 10,000 to 20,000 hours, depending on the type and usage conditions. This longevity reduces the frequency of replacements, which can be a major selling point for clients looking to minimize maintenance costs.

Challenges and Considerations
While HID lights offer numerous benefits, there are also challenges and considerations that lighting contractors must be aware of. Addressing these factors can help ensure successful installations and satisfied clients.
Warm-Up Time
One notable drawback of HID lights is their warm-up time. Unlike LED lights that provide instant illumination, HID lights can take several minutes to reach full brightness. This characteristic can be a concern in applications where immediate light is necessary, such as in security lighting or emergency situations.
Contractors should communicate this limitation to clients and discuss potential solutions, such as using a combination of HID lights and other lighting technologies to ensure immediate illumination when needed. Educating clients about the characteristics of HID lights can help manage expectations and enhance satisfaction.
Environmental Considerations
Another consideration is the environmental impact of HID lights, particularly those containing mercury. While advancements have been made in reducing the mercury content in these lamps, contractors must still be aware of proper disposal methods to minimize environmental harm.

Transition to LED Technology
While HID lights remain popular, the transition to LED technology is gaining momentum. LED lights offer even greater energy efficiency, longer lifespans, and instant illumination.
